Time the record covers

At least 93 million years on record.

The record covers at least 298.9 Mya to 205.7 Mya. No occurrence read is dated outside 303.7 Mya to 201.4 Mya.

16 occurrences of Dielasma itaitubense on record, most of them in the Permian. Bar height is expected occurrences, not a count: each fossil is spread across the span it is dated to, so a tall narrow bar means tight dating and a low wide one means loose.
